961 Lapsed Guests. Up 30%. While Everything Else Is Falling | S2 EP7 07.07.2026

How do I win back lapsed guests using Toast POS? In one real Toast account, new guests, returning guests, and total guests all fell 15 percent in the same 30 days. Lapsed guests rose 30 percent. Pam breaks down why that divergence, and not the overall dip, is the real story, plus the win-back sequence to run inside Toast this week. 912 Gift Cards. Zero Campaigns. The Hidden Asset Most Restaurants Ignore | S2 EP6 30.06.2026

There is a report inside your Toast account that almost nobody looks at. It shows you two numbers: active gift cards and inactive gift cards. For one real restaurant account reviewed in June 2026, those numbers were 89 active and 912 inactive. A 10-to-1 dormancy ratio. Toast Just Launched Their Own Marketing Service. Here's What It Can and Can't Do | S2 EP3 09.06.2026

Toast launched ToastIQ Grow in May 2026, their own managed marketing service at $499 USD a month. In this episode, Pam walks through exactly what it includes, who it's right for, and the three specific gaps operators won't know about until they're already paying for it. No fluff.
